Thomas Shardalow Sweet (1 August 1851 – 17 March 1905) was a New Zealand cricketer. He played first-class cricket for Auckland and Canterbury between 1873 and 1877.[1] He later moved to Australia, where he was known as Alfred Shardalow Simpson.[2]
